The worst part of Foreign Exchange trading is the possibility that you could experience a great loss. This article should help you trade safely.

Forex depends on economic conditions far more than futures trading and stock market options. It is crucial to do your homework, familiarizing yourself with basic tenants of the trade such as how interest is calculated, current deficit standards, trade balances and sound policy procedures. Trading without knowing about these important factors and their influence on forex is a surefire way to lose money.

Foreign Exchange trading is a science that depends more on your intelligence and judgement than your emotions and feelings. This can help you not make bad decisions based on impulses, which decreases your risk level. You need to be rational when it comes to making trade decisions.

Thin markets are not the greatest place to start trading. When things are low, it may seem like the ideal time to buy, but history has proven that the market can always go lower.

Make sure you research any brokerage agencies before working with them. The broker should be experienced as well as successful if you are a new trader.

Traders use equity stop orders to decrease their trading risk in foreign exchange markets. This stop will halt trading activity after an investment has fallen by a certain percentage of the initial total.
